Definition

Sardonic means disdainfully or ironically humorous. It is used to describe someone who is mocking or sarcastic.

Example sentences

  1. His sardonic remarks always made her laugh.
  2. She replied with a sardonic smile.
  3. The comedian's sardonic jokes made the audience uncomfortable.
  4. He couldn't help but feel a sardonic sense of satisfaction when his boss's project failed.
  5. Her sardonic wit was unmatched in the office.
